**Responsibilities**

As a CX Product Manager at arenaflex, you'll be responsible for:

* Defining and articulating a compelling product vision and strategy for AI-driven conversational experiences, chatbots, and conversational IVR systems
* Developing and maintaining a strategic product roadmap aligned with business goals and emerging Virtual Assistant trends
* Conducting in-depth market analysis and competitive research to identify opportunities for innovation and differentiation
* Executing the strategy as part of multiple product team(s)
* Staying at the forefront of Virtual Assistant technologies and exploring their potential applications within our product portfolio
* Integrating business, customer, user, and partner insights to inform a clear understanding of problems to solve and risks to manage
* Continuously seeking to improve the clarity and effectiveness of the product strategy

**Product Discovery**

* Drive the integration of our conversational products, exploring use cases such as personalized interactions, advanced natural language understanding, and content generation
* Work with data teams to optimize performance, ensuring accuracy, reliability, and ethical considerations
* Evaluate and integrate AI tools and technologies to enhance chatbot and IVR capabilities
* Accountable for understanding and defining key business outcomes and requirements for their product
* Articulates hypotheses and leads the product team(s) (design, engineering, and various business roles) to deeply understand complex problems and solutions through experimentation

**Product Development & Execution**

* Lead the product lifecycle from concept to launch, ensuring seamless execution and high-quality deliverables
* Collaborate closely with engineering, data science, and design teams to define product requirements, prioritize features, and manage development sprints
* Define and track key performance indicators (KPIs) to measure product success and drive data-driven optimizations
* Champion user-centered design principles and ensure exceptional user experiences across all conversational interfaces
* Coordinate with designers, developers, QA testers, and other stakeholders to ensure timely and high-quality delivery

**Conversational Design & Optimization**

* Lead the development of intuitive and engaging conversational flows, leveraging best practices in conversational design
* Implement A/B testing and other optimization techniques to improve chatbot and IVR performance and user satisfaction
* Analyze user feedback and data insights to continuously refine and improve conversational experiences
* Ensures every goal-aligned unit of value created by multiple teams is measurable and can show progress towards overall product objectives

**Stakeholder Management & Communication**

* Effectively communicate product vision, strategy, and progress to internal and external stakeholders
* Build strong relationships with key customers and partners to gather feedback and identify new opportunities
* Collaborates with business leaders and finance to manage budget, go to market strategy, etc.
* Ensures key information (strategy, priorities, plans, experiments, results, etc.) regarding the product(s) is understood by stakeholders
